Durability Meets Sustainability

Apart from its aesthetics, Colorbond roofing is highly durable and environmentally friendly. Made from lightweight steel, it withstands harsh weather conditions, including strong winds, heavy rain, and extreme heat. Unlike traditional tiles, which can crack or break over time, Colorbond remains intact, requiring minimal maintenance.

Its reflective coatings improve energy efficiency by reducing heat absorption, keeping interiors cooler during summer. This contributes to lower energy consumption and a more sustainable building design. Many architects prioritize Colorbond for its eco-friendly properties, as it is fully recyclable and designed to meet modern sustainability standards.

Why Modern Archers Opt for Compound Bows as Archery Gears

image of a compound bowArchery greenhorns who are zealous about perfecting their skills buy gears that are highly recommended in this webpage: https://bestcompoundbowsforbeginnersreviews.org
Modern day archers and recreational hunters have come to appreciate the ease of using a compound bow when competing or hunting. Although many in the archery community started out and honed their skills with different types and models of traditional bows, they eventually transitioned into using compound bows.

The strongest appeal of a compound bow to an archer or a hunter is that it has a system of pulleys that allow them to draw the string with ease. To achieve precision, a compound bow shooter needs only to stand in the right position, raise the bow, draw the string and then let the pulley system work. The pulleys a.k.a. cams are the components that plausibly make a compound bow superior to a traditional or recurve bow.

Archery is Recognized as a Form of Martial Art

image of modern-day archerMany entered the world of archery and bowhunting because they were inspired by the epic heroes popularized by video games. Actually, archery is a type of martial art recognized as one the oldest arts still in practice today.

As a martial art, it is distinguished as the armed type similar to swordsmanship, spearmandship and the likes. It stands in contrast to unarmed martial arts that focus on using the hands and feet to grapple, wrestle and eventually immobilize an opponent.

Citing Examples of Famous Ancient Archers From Around the World

Archery was so popular during ancient times that many literary works and folklore from around the world romanticized archers and bowhunters as characters with heroic abilities. The following are some examples of fictional characters idealized in the past by early archery enthusiasts, which made archery popular worldwide.

Odysseus, whose role in the Greek poem The Iliad by Homer, is that of a war hero who returned home after 20 years. Unrecognized by his people, he competed in an archery contest in which the archer must have the same superior skills in archery as that of Odysseus. The winner’s prize is the betrothal to Odysseus’ beautiful wife. The war hero of course won the competition because no one else was able to equal his archery skills.
Hou Yi is known in Chinese mythology as the god of archery, who belonged to a highly respected group of deities belonging to the celestial hierarchy recorded 2000 years ago. Hou Yi’s most important feat was that of shooting down 9 of the 10 suns that have been burning and turning the planet into a wasteland. Still, the archery god allowed one of the suns to continue burning to give the Earth light and warmth.

Arjuna is the main character of the Hindu epic poem Mahabharata. The goddess Gandiva gifted Arjuna with a magical golden bow that never ran out of arrows. However, the arrow was so powerful, Arjuna had deemed it best to return the bow to the gods. In India, an award known as Arjuna is bestowed annually to outstanding Olympic athletes who demonstrated exceptional self-discipline and leadership qualities.

What Are Custom Transfers?

Custom transfers, or Direct to Film (DTF) transfers, are a modern method for applying designs to various surfaces. These transfers are created by printing a design onto a special film, which is then transferred onto the desired item using heat. The result is a high-quality, durable, and vibrant design that can be applied to various materials, including fabric, glass, wood, and more. Notable Examples of Art-Science Collaboration

One remarkable example of this interdisciplinary work is the collaboration between MIT’s Media Lab and renowned artist Neri Oxman. Oxman’s work fuses biology, engineering, and design to create stunning pieces that are both aesthetically pleasing and scientifically advanced. Her projects, like the “Silk Pavilion,” which uses silkworms to create architectural structures, exemplify the potential of merging art and science.

Plumbing Design: What It Is?

A building’s plumbing design details the placement of water mains, sewage systems, and vent pipes. Using the standard plumbing symbols, this encompasses both the plan and the riser drawings. Correctly fitting joints and sloped drain systems are just two examples of the many components of the plumbing system.

Short runs between fixtures are an efficient plumbing design element that helps save energy resources and makes use of high-quality plumbing materials.

Minimalist art celebrates simplicity and purity in form and color. Originating in the 1960s, this style strips away unnecessary elements to focus on fundamental aspects of art. By using basic shapes, geometric patterns, and neutral colors, minimalist art creates a serene and contemplative atmosphere. It invites viewers to appreciate the beauty of space and simplicity, challenging traditional notions of complexity in art.
